Covid news live: WHO advises vulnerable against travel over Omicron, Greece to fine those over 60 who refuse vaccine

The World Health Organization has advised Covid-vulnerable people to postpone plans to travel abroad; Greece imposes €100 monthly fines on unvaccinated over-60s

The US will require stricter coronavirus testing is set to be required for all travellers, including returning Americans, entering the country amid Omicron variant concerns.

The Biden administration is expected to take steps in the coming days to toughen testing requirements for international travellers to the US, including both vaccinated and unvaccinated people, the Associated Press reports.
